West Branch Thirtytwo Mile Creek
West Branch Thirtytwo Mile Creek is a stream in Adams, Nebraska. West Branch Thirtytwo Mile Creek is situated nearby to the hamlet Ingleside.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Juniata
Village

Juniata is a village in Juniata Township, Adams County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 744 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Hastings, Nebraska Micropolitan Statistical Area. Juniata is situated 4½ miles north of West Branch Thirtytwo Mile Creek.
Hastings

Hastings is a city in and the county seat of Adams County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 25,152 at the 2020 census, making it the 8th most populous city in Nebraska.
Roseland
Village

Roseland is a village in Roseland Township, Adams County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 260 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Hastings, Nebraska Micropolitan Statistical Area. Roseland is situated 6 miles southwest of West Branch Thirtytwo Mile Creek.
